Time, money and quality of work are three elements that should be given priority when choosing a renovation contractor. Tiling is a major aspect of bathroom renovations. It is very easy to spot poorly applied tiles and there can be many issues that can be caused by poor workmanship. You need to ask your tiling company how they plan to carry out a successful job to ensure they understand the scope of work. Getting proper measurements of the bathroom is crucial to selecting tiles. And getting the measurements correctly to make an accurate cut on the tile can only be done by an experienced professional. You should always double check these measurements to ensure that you don’t waste the tiles.

There should be accurate mapping of the tiling plan. An experienced tiler will always plan where the cuts are going to be so that you don’t end up with very narrow cuts at the edges which will affect the design. Tiling should only happen after the floors and walls are properly mapped. Most renovation companies will do a drawing as per the measurements of the bathroom to make this easier. This has to be one after you select the tiles so you know the exact tile sizes. When working with grouts and adhesives, you should always read the instructions to make sure that you are doing what the manufacturer has recommended. This will ensure that the right consistency is achieved and prevent any errors. The right consistency will be workable enough so that you can manipulate the tiles into the perfect spot after you apply them to the wall or floor.

When you are transitioning between two materials, there should be a trim that defines this transition. It will also make for a neater view. For example, if you are transitioning from tile to laminate, make sure that you have the right trim for this before you start tiling. You should have a clear idea of how this trim can be installed and how it is locked into place with the tiles. It can be hard to tile around the toilet and the sink. Most of the time, the cuts that will be made will not be perfect. The best solution for this is to remove the toilet and the sink; this allows you to place the toilet on a full tile giving a much cleaner finish. The walls should be properly levelled before you tile them. And the floor should be sloped to ensure sufficient drainage of water. When there is under-floor heating, you will need to take some extra precautions to ensure that the wires laid underneath are not damaged during tiling. One way of ensuring this is to use a self-levelling compound.
